We would like to bring to your attention the upcoming event “Topological Matter School 2020” (TMS2020). The school will take place at Miramar Palace, in Donostia-San Sebastián, Spain, August 17-21 2020. In this new edition of the Topological Matter School 2020 we will tackle the topological wave phenomena in systems beyond electronic materials, such as photonic crystals, phononic materials, metamaterials, acoustic systems and cold atoms among others. The covered topological effects in these systems will include Floquet states and non-hermitian systems implementations. Over one week, the school will provide extended lectures on these exciting topics by leading experts in both experiment and theory. A hands-on-session afternoon on GTPack software will also be part of the program. While the school is primarily aimed at instructing master and graduate students and young postdoctoral researchers, more senior scientists who want to acquaint themselves with the subject of the school are also welcome.

The school comprises five working days (August 17-21). The registration fee of 350 Euro include coffee breaks, lunches and school dinner.
Although accommodation is not included in the registration fee, the organisation has arranged affordable accommodation in a student residence hall close by to the school site. Participants can of course make their own bookings separately, but are advised to book rooms as early as possible, the summer season is very busy and hotels fill up quickly.
Registration deadline 27.04.2020
